At the National Museum of China in Beijing, the “30 years of achievements exhibition” of China’s Human Space Program presented concepts of a human lunar lander, a new-generation spacecraft, and the Long March-10 concept launch vehicle.

Image credits: China Central Television (CCTV)/China Aerospace Science and Technology Corporation (CASC)/Inside Outer Space screengrab.









































For a video spotlighting China’s humans-to-the-Moon effort, go to:


Leave a Reply